8371412514 | advent | (n.) a coming or arrival | 0 | |
8371424554 | blase' | (adj.) indifferent, bored as a result of having enjoyed many pleasures; apathetic | 1 | |
8371429591 | bravado | (n.) a show of false bravery or confidence | 2 | |
8371445998 | disparate | (adj.) fundamentally different or distinct in quality or kind | 3 | |
8371457111 | domicile | n. The place where one lives. | 4 | |
8371464460 | fabricate | (v.) to make, manufacture; to make up, invent | 5 | |
8371468689 | itinerant | (adj.) traveling from place to place to work; (n.) one who goes from place to place | 6 | |
8371486524 | lilliputian | (adj.) extremely small or appearing to be so | 7 | |
8371494819 | phobia | (n.) strong, irrational fear | 8 | |
8371502495 | proclivity | (n.) a strong inclination toward something | 9 | |
8371506353 | projectile | (n.) an object that is fired, thrown, or self-propelled | 10 | |
8371517115 | queasy | (adj.) nauseated or uneasy; causing nausea or uneasiness; troubled | 11 | |
8371528623 | reciprocate | (v.) to give something in return | 12 | |
8371540759 | relegate | (v.) to place in a lower position; to assign, refer, turn over; to banish | 13 | |
8371556655 | vertigo | (n.) the sensation of dizziness | 14 |
